How 5G actually works here
Expert analysis: bands, caps and who owns the towers
It is all about the band, not the generation
5G runs across very different slices of spectrum, and they behave nothing alike. The low band (around 700 to 850 MHz) travels a long way and through walls, so it gives broad coverage but only a modest speed lift. The mid band (3.6 GHz) is the workhorse of Australian 5G: a strong balance of speed and reach, and where most of the real benefit lives. The millimetre wave band (26 GHz) is blisteringly fast but reaches only a short distance and struggles with obstacles, so it is barely deployed outside dense pockets. When someone says they have great 5G, they almost always mean strong mid band.
Carriers sell 5G by a speed cap, not by data
This is the part that catches people out. On most Australian plans your 5G is throttled to a speed tier. A cheaper plan caps your download speed at a set ceiling; a premium plan lifts or removes it. The trap is that a common mid tier sits near 250 Mbps, which is already far more than browsing, streaming or gaming asks for. Paying up for an uncapped tier mostly buys a bigger number on the page, not a better experience.
The brand on your bill is not the network on your phone
Australia has three mobile networks: Telstra, Optus and TPG (Vodafone). Every other brand is a reseller (an MVNO) riding one of those three. So a smaller brand can put you on Telstra's or Optus's towers, increasingly with 5G included, for less than the major charges directly. Some resellers restrict or cap 5G more tightly, so the inclusions matter, but the network your phone connects to is what decides coverage, not the logo.
5G home internet is a different product
5G also powers fixed wireless home internet, pitched as an alternative to the NBN. Where mid-band coverage is strong it can be quick to set up and competitive on speed and price. Where coverage is patchy or the cell is busy it can lag a fixed NBN line. It is worth checking for your exact address, not adopting on faith.

The same numbers, in plain text
How much speed each activity really needs
A rough guide to the download speed each task needs. Compare it to a typical capped 5G tier of about 250 Mbps.
| What you do | Speed needed | What it means |
|---|---|---|
| Browsing, email and social media | 10 Mbps | Even a slow 5G or a good 4G connection is plenty. The speed tier you buy makes no difference here. |
| HD streaming and video calls | 25 Mbps | Comfortable on almost any 5G plan. One stream rarely uses more than this. |
| 4K streaming and cloud gaming | 50 Mbps | Still well under a typical speed-capped 5G tier. Latency matters more than raw speed for gaming. |
| Whole-home internet (5G home, several users) | 100 Mbps | The one case where a faster tier and strong mid-band coverage genuinely earn their keep. |
What this means in real life
How Australians overpay for 5G
The mechanics above are not abstract. They are exactly how people end up paying for 5G they do not get the benefit of:
They buy the uncapped tier they never use
A household upgrades to a premium plan for the top 5G speed, then spends the month browsing and streaming, tasks that a fraction of that speed handles. The extra dollars buy a number, not a noticeable change.
They sign up in a weak-coverage pocket
Someone picks a 5G plan without checking coverage for their address, then sits on 4G most of the day because the mid band does not reach them well. The plan is 5G on paper and 4G in practice.
They pay the major when a reseller would do
A customer stays with a major network for the best 5G when a cheaper brand rides the same towers with 5G included. They are paying a premium for a logo, not for a different network.
They drop the NBN for 5G home internet too soon
A household switches its home internet to 5G fixed wireless on the promise of speed, then finds it slower at peak times than the line they cancelled, because their cell is congested.
The insider insight
The speed cap is a pricing tool, not a limit of the tech
Here is the part the spec sheets do not spell out. The 5G network is the same physical thing for everyone on it; the speed tier is a software lever the carrier pulls to create cheap and premium versions of an identical service. The premium tier is not a faster network, it is the same network with the brake taken off, and the brake usually sits well above what normal use needs.
The non-obvious truth: a 5G speed cap of around 250 Mbps is a marketing line, not a ceiling you bump into. Browsing needs about 10 Mbps, HD streaming about 25 Mbps, even 4K and cloud gaming sit near 50 Mbps. So the cheapest 5G tier is already five to twenty times faster than most people's heaviest task. The winning move is to buy on coverage and price, treat 5G as a tick-box inclusion rather than a feature to pay up for, and only reach for an uncapped tier if you genuinely run a busy 5G home connection.
So the practical lesson is to stop shopping for megabits and start shopping for coverage and value. The fast tier is real, it is just rarely the thing that changes your day.

What you should actually do
Moves that follow from how 5G really works in Australia, not generic advice.
Check coverage for your address first
Before anything else, look at the coverage map for the network you are considering, at home and where you spend the day. Strong mid band where you actually are beats any headline speed. Confirm your phone supports the bands too.
Match the speed tier to what you do
Be honest about your heaviest task. Browsing, social and HD streaming are covered many times over by the cheapest 5G tier. Only pay for an uncapped tier if you run 5G home internet or a genuinely busy connection.
Shop the network, not the brand
Pick the network with the best coverage for you, then find the cheapest brand that rides it with 5G included. A reseller on Telstra or Optus often gives the same 5G for less than the major.
